Sackets Harbor hosts The Moving Wall

SACKETS HARBOR, NY — The Village of Sackets Harbor is honored to partner with the Northern New York- Fort Drum Chapter of the Association for the United States Army to present “The Moving Wall” replica of the Washington, DC Vietnam Veterans Memorial. Please gather with us August 23rd – 25th to remember the Vietnam Veterans who died serving our nation in the cause for freedom and to comfort those who grieve for them – as husbands, as wives, as sons, as daughters, as comrades-in-arms.

It is fitting that the public will be able to visit the memorial wall at the War of 1812
Battlefield New York State Park and Historic Site in Sackets Harbor. Deep in the soil of that solemn ground, more than 200 years ago, the seeds of patriotism, duty, honor and allegiance to country were planted. Like the memorial grove and monument on the Battlefield that recognizes the courage of the militia who defended the Northern Frontier in the War of 1812, “The Moving Wall” symbolizes our humble gratitude to the brave soldiers who fought in Vietnam.

It is a privilege to invite the public to visit “The Moving Wall” in order to pay their
respect and to offer sincere admiration to all Vietnam Veterans for their sacrifice.
